Как защитить свою конфиденциальность с помощью открытой прокси-инфраструктуры

Как защитить свою конфиденциальность с помощью открытой прокси-инфраструктуры

Выбор правильной инфраструктуры открытого прокси-сервера

Типы прокси-серверов и их влияние на конфиденциальность

Тип прокси Уровень анонимности Скорость Варианты использования Недостатки
HTTP-прокси Низкий/Средний Быстрый Просмотр веб-страниц, сбор данных Возможна утечка IP через заголовки
HTTPS-прокси Средний/Высокий Быстрый Безопасный просмотр, передача данных Подвержен перехвату SSL
SOCKS прокси Высокий Середина P2P, торренты, игры По умолчанию шифрование трафика отключено
Прозрачный Никто Быстрый Кэширование, фильтрация контента Раскрывает IP-адрес клиента для пункта назначения
Элитный/Анонимный Высокий Середина Задачи, критически важные для конфиденциальности Часто медленнее, труднее найти

Действенная информация: Для максимальной конфиденциальности отдавайте предпочтение HTTP(S)-прокси SOCKS5 или Elite/Anonymous. Избегайте использования прозрачных прокси, если только не требуется только фильтрация контента.

Поиск надежных открытых прокси-серверов

ProxyRoller (https://proxyroller.com) Отличается постоянно обновляемыми и разнообразными списками бесплатных прокси-серверов. Он классифицирует прокси по типу, стране и уровню анонимности, помогая вам выбрать наиболее подходящую инфраструктуру для ваших задач по обеспечению конфиденциальности.

Шаги для получения прокси от ProxyRoller:

  1. Посещать https://proxyroller.com.
  2. Выберите желаемый тип прокси-сервера (HTTP, HTTPS, SOCKS4, SOCKS5).
  3. При необходимости отфильтруйте по стране, уровню анонимности и протоколу.
  4. Загрузите список прокси в удобном для вас формате (текст, CSV или API).

Настройка системы для использования открытых прокси-серверов

Конфигурация общесистемного прокси-сервера (пример для Linux)

Редактировать переменные среды:

export http_proxy="http://username:password@proxy_ip:proxy_port"
export https_proxy="http://username:password@proxy_ip:proxy_port"
export ftp_proxy="http://username:password@proxy_ip:proxy_port"

Сделать настойчивым добавив эти строки в ~/.bashrc или /etc/environment.

Настройка прокси в браузерах

Firefox

  1. Перейти к Preferences > General > Network Settings.
  2. Выберите «Ручная настройка прокси-сервера».
  3. Введите данные прокси.

Хром

Запустите Chrome с параметрами прокси:

google-chrome --proxy-server="socks5://127.0.0.1:1080"

Цепочки прокси для повышения конфиденциальности

Объединить несколько прокси через proxychains:

  1. Установка proxychains:
    bash
    sudo apt-get install proxychains
  2. Редактировать /etc/proxychains.conf чтобы добавить свои прокси:

socks5 127.0.0.1 1080
socks5 203.0.113.1 1080

  1. Запустите свое приложение через цепочку прокси-серверов:

bash
proxychains firefox

Совет Зивадина: Объедините в цепочку не менее двух прокси-серверов из разных юрисдикций, чтобы снизить риск корреляционных атак.

Укрепление конфиденциальности за пределами прокси-сервера

Предотвращение утечек прокси-серверов

Вектор утечки Описание Смягчение
Утечки DNS DNS-запросы обходят прокси Используйте DNSCrypt или настройте DNS на работу через прокси-сервер.
Утечки WebRTC Браузер показывает реальный IP через WebRTC Отключите WebRTC в настройках браузера или расширениях
Браузерный отпечаток пальца Уникальные особенности браузера отслеживают пользователей Используйте браузеры, ориентированные на конфиденциальность (например, Firefox + расширения конфиденциальности)
IP-пересылка Неправильная настройка прокси-сервера приводит к раскрытию IP-адреса Регулярно тестируйте прокси с помощью ipleak.net или браузерleaks.com

Отключить WebRTC в Firefox:

  1. Перейти к about:config.
  2. Набор media.peerconnection.enabled к false.

Тестирование настройки прокси-сервера

Проверьте наличие утечек вашего публичного IP-адреса и DNS:

Пример:
После настройки прокси-сервера посетите эти сайты, чтобы убедиться, что ваш реальный IP-адрес и DNS-серверы скрыты.

Автоматическая ротация прокси для повышения анонимности

Использование Python и запросов

import requests

proxies = {
    "http": "http://proxy_ip:proxy_port",
    "https": "https://proxy_ip:proxy_port",
}

response = requests.get("https://httpbin.org/ip", proxies=proxies)
print(response.json())

Автоматическая ротация прокси:
Использовать API ProxyRoller для загрузки последних бесплатных прокси-серверов и их ротации в ваших скриптах.

Инструменты для объединения прокси-серверов

Лучшие практики и рекомендации

Лучшая практика Обоснование
Избегайте входа в личные аккаунты Прокси-серверы могут отслеживаться; не смешивайте личности
Регулярно меняйте прокси Предотвращает долгосрочное отслеживание и запреты
Используйте HTTPS, когда это возможно Не позволяет прокси-операторам читать ваши данные
Мониторинг состояния прокси-сервера Мертвые прокси-серверы раскрывают ваш реальный IP-адрес, если не настроен резервный вариант.
Предпочитайте открытые прокси с поддержкой SSL Обеспечивает шифрование туннеля даже в небезопасных сетях

Культурная перспектива Зивадина:
Как гласит сербская пословица “Bolje sprečiti nego lečiti” (“Лучше предотвратить, чем лечить”), проактивная гигиена прокси-сервера имеет решающее значение. Регулярно проверяйте свою конфигурацию и будьте бдительны к новым угрозам конфиденциальности.

Ресурсы

Живадин Петрович

Живадин Петрович

Специалист по интеграции прокси

Живадин Петрович, яркий и инновационный ум в области цифровой конфиденциальности и управления данными, работает специалистом по интеграции прокси в ProxyRoller. В свои 22 года Живадин уже внес значительный вклад в разработку оптимизированных систем для эффективного развертывания прокси. Его роль заключается в курировании и управлении всеобъемлющими списками прокси ProxyRoller', гарантируя, что они соответствуют динамическим потребностям пользователей, ищущих улучшенные решения для просмотра, скрапинга и конфиденциальности.

Комментарии (0)

Здесь пока нет комментариев, вы можете стать первым!

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*